Join our Firmwide Data Protection Management and Governance team and play a pivotal role in ensuring our organization meets data protection policies, standards, and regulatory requirements. You’ll collaborate with key stakeholders, develop innovative solutions, and help shape the future of data protection across the firm.

As a Vice President in Firmwide Data Protection Management and Governance, you will partner with business, technology, legal, and compliance teams to design, execute, and oversee data protection initiatives across the Firm’s internal and external data landscape. You will drive project delivery, develop metrics, and ensure compliance with regulatory requirements, supporting the firm’s data governance strategy.

Job responsibilities:

  • Develop and/or assist in defining project requirements and deliverables by identifying, driving, and participating in project milestones and phases, as well as specific action items related to Data Protection.
  • Execute on the delivery of key requirements and deliverables.
  • Communicate with senior management to report on the progress of regulatory programs and provide actionable recommendations that support the Firm’s Data Governance strategy.
  • Develop effective presentations and project updates tailored for senior management.
  • Actively participate and collaborate in workstream meetings and ad hoc working sessions, including driving agendas, preparing meeting minutes, and tracking agreed actions.
  • Utilize Excel and other data analytics tools to analyze data, generate actionable insights, and support robust data protection governance as well as informed business decision-making.
  • Partner with the Firmwide Third-Party Oversight Team to support and implement key Data Protection initiatives and ensure compliance with Protection regulatory requirements.
  • Partner with LOB/CFs, Technology, Legal, and Compliance groups to define, develop and implement data protection and data access solutions.
  • Monitor the details and status of Firmwide Protection projects with internal and external data, escalating and resolving any project issues efficiently.
  • Leverage visualization tools such as Qlik or Tableau to visualize data and information and/or Alteryx or similar tools to create workflows.

Required qualifications, capabilities, and skills:

  • Experience in Data Risk Management, Data Protection, or Data Access Governance.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ills with the ability to articulate complex protection concepts and solutions.
  • Advanced Excel skills including pivot tables and lookups; experience with Alteryx, Python, or other data integration tools for data analysis and automation.
  • Proficient with project management tools and presentation skills, including Word and PowerPoint.
  • Proficient in data visualization and reporting tools.
  • Experience working in an Agile environment defining product requirements with LOB/CFs and partnering with technology teams to deliver effective solutions.
  • Expertise in project management disciplines with the ability to instill structure, process, accountability, and delivery within tight timelines and experience working data shared externally along with Third-Party oversight and governance

Preferred qualifications, capabilities, and skills

  • Excellent interpersonal skills; comfortable working and partnering with people at all levels and across all functional areas (Legal, Compliance, Controls, Technology, LOB/CFs).
  • Bachelor’s degree preferred or equivalent experience.
  • Knowledge of protection regulations (e.g., GDPR, DOJ Bulk Transfer Rule, CCPA) and data protection and access management frameworks.
  • Strong data analysis, data management, and problem-solving skills.
  • Demonstrated ability to thrive in a changing work environment and apply critical thinking to shape program approaches.
  • Understanding of key principles of cyber security, including encryption, network security, and firewalls.
